Hi, For what it's worth, on the Devkit8000, I found linaro's android releases pretty useful, for a number of reasons, most importants to me being that you have a kernel and an Android up-to-date. However, I have not worked with rowboat, so I'm probably a bit off-topic here.
Moreover, in recent Linux kernels, I guess I saw support for the 7" display as well, so this should be pretty straightforward in your case. I have worked with the 4.3" screen, so you would maybe need to tweak some stuff here. If you take, from beagle builds, all you need to do is : - make sure you have a u-boot for devkit8000 and not for beagle, or you will have some glitches with the screen. - once you are done, you should change the bootargs to boot on the lcd with the correct resolution. That should give something like : omapdss.def_disp=lcd omapfb.mode=lcd:480x242MR24@60 (change 480x272 by 800x480) - Now, you will maybe find that the touchscreen is bogus. On the 4.3", the touchscreen and the display are not oriented in the same direction, so add to your bootargs omapdss.rotate=2 Once this is done, you should have a fully working gingerbread on your devkit8000 :) Maxime On 16/12/2011 14:39, devu wrote: > Hi all, > > I am working on devkit8000, I have ported the demo image of android > 1.5 on devkit8000 successfully with 7" LCD display.
